Mahindra Tractors Launches mLIFT Precision Hydraulics System for Rajasthan Market

Mahindra Tractors has introduced its mLIFT Precision Hydraulic System in three tractor models designed for farming operations in Rajasthan. The technology will be available in the Mahindra 275 DI XP Plus, 475 DI MS XP Plus, and 575 DI XP Plus tractors, all manufactured at the company's Jaipur facility.

The mLIFT system incorporates load-sensing systems, variable displacement pumps, and electronic controls for operational precision. The technology includes Pressure Compensation and Directional Control features for power output and depth penetration management. According to the company, the system provides uniform depth control and improved turnaround speeds for land preparation and seed bed preparation tasks.

The timing of the launch coincides with farmers in Rajasthan preparing for the upcoming Kharif season. The three tractor models range from 27.5 to 57.5 horsepower and are designed for extended working hours in local farming conditions.

The Mahindra 275 DI XP Plus features a 3-cylinder engine with 152 Nm maximum torque and 1500 kg hydraulic lift capacity. Its fuel consumption rate is 191 gm/hp-hr, and it includes a 32.1 LPM hydraulic pump flow rate. The model comes with wet air cleaner technology and water-cooled radiator systems for operation in dusty and high-temperature conditions.

The 475 DI MS XP Plus model uses a 4-cylinder engine delivering 194 Nm maximum torque with 21% backup torque. It features dual-acting power steering, eight forward and two reverse gears, and 13.6 x 28 rear tires. The model includes similar air cleaning and cooling systems as the 275 model.

The 575 DI XP Plus offers 207 Nm maximum torque with 15% backup torque and maintains a fuel consumption rate of 185 gm/hp-hr. It provides 1500 kg lift capacity and includes the same air cleaning and cooling technologies as the other models.

All three models come with a six-year standard warranty that covers the mLIFT Precision Hydraulic System. The tractors are available through Mahindra dealer networks across Rajasthan.

The Jaipur manufacturing facility, established in 2002, employs over 700 people and has an annual production capacity of 54,000 tractors. The plant produces 40 variants across seven tractor models ranging from 15 to 50 horsepower. Since its establishment, the facility has produced over 350,000 tractors and transmissions.

Mahindra Tractors began operations in 1963 through a joint venture with International Harvester Inc. The company has sold over 4 million tractors globally and operates in more than 50 countries. The company maintains manufacturing and assembly operations through subsidiaries and joint ventures in North America, Brazil, Finland, Turkey, and Japan, in addition to its Indian facilities in Mumbai, Nagpur, Zaheerabad, and Rudrapur.
